Narrative Report

On April 2, 1972 at 07:16 PM, Rock Springs - Broomfield experienced a crash involving Beechcraft AT-11 Kansan, operated by Thomas W. Lane, with the event recorded near McFadden Wyoming.

The flight was categorized as private and the reported phase was flight at a mountains crash site.

7 people were known to be on board, 7 fatalities were recorded, 0 survivors were identified or estimated. This corresponds to an estimated fatality rate of 100.0%.

Crew on board: 2, crew fatalities: 2, passengers on board: 5, passenger fatalities: 5, other fatalities: 0.

The listed crash cause is human factor. While cruising in bad weather conditions on a flight from Rock Springs to Broomfield, Colorado, control was lost. The aircraft dove into the ground and crashed in a mountainous area located near McFadden. All seven occupants were killed.

Aircraft reference details include registration N1322M, MSN 1468, year of manufacture 1942.

Geospatial coordinates for this crash are approximately 41.6544°, -106.1307°.
